Looking for warm weather? Then head to Michigan City in July, when the average temperature is 71.6 °F, and the highest can go up to 82.4 °F. The coldest month, on the other hand, is January, when it can get as cold as 17.6 °F, with an average temperature of 24.8 °F. You’re likely to see more rain in April, when precipitation is around 3.5″. In contrast, January is usually the driest month of the year in Michigan City, with an average rainfall of 2″.

How to Get to Michigan City

Plane

Although Michigan City doesn’t have its own airport, you can fly to South Bend/Michiana (SBN), which is located 30 miles from Michigan City. Chicago All airports is the most popular, with regular flights from Southwest, Lufthansa, United Airlines and other airlines departing from the United States. The shortest domestic flight to Michigan City departs from Atlanta and takes around 2h 03m.

Train

Amtrak is the only carrier operating train routes to Michigan City. The train journey from Michigan City to Milwaukee takes 1h 31m and costs around $21 for a one-way ticket. When coming by train from Bloomington, expect to pay about $13 for a 2h 19m trip. The train station in Michigan City is called Michigan City, and is located 1.1 miles from the city center.

Car

Another option to get to Michigan City is to pick up a car rental from Chicago, which is about 39 miles from Michigan City. You’ll find branches of Routes Car & Truck Rentals and Turo, among others, in Chicago.

Bus

Several bus lines operate bus routes to Michigan City, including Amtrak, Greyhound and Bus. From Monona, the bus ride to Michigan City takes 210 miles and will cost you around $86. From Indianapolis, the ticket costs about $112 for a journey of 220 miles. Michigan City’s bus station is located 1.7 miles from the city center.
